What is the difference between Part Time Speech Pathology Externship vs Speech-Language Pathology Intern?

AspectPart Time Speech Pathology ExternshipSpeech-Language Pathology Intern
CredentialsEnrolled in or recent graduate of a speech-language pathology programEnrolled in a speech-language pathology graduate program
Work EnvironmentClinical settings, hospitals, schools, outpatient clinicsSupervised clinical practicum in similar settings
Employer & Industry UsageHospitals, schools, clinics offering externship opportunitiesUniversities, clinical sites, internship programs

Both roles involve supervised clinical experience for speech-language pathology students or recent graduates. The externship is typically a part-time, practical experience offered by external organizations, while the intern is usually a student completing a required clinical practicum as part of their academic program. Both aim to develop clinical skills and prepare for certification.

Job description

Description:

PRN Physical, Occupational, and Speech Therapy, an affiliate of The Weston Group) is dedicated to providing evidence-based, person-centered therapeutic services to residents. We are proud to remain a therapist-owned and operated company that believes in a unique and innovative approach to geriatric care.


We are looking for a committed and patient-focused part time Speech Language Pathologist to join our rehab team. You will offer effective and client-centered services that will enable people to confidently and independently carry out everyday tasks or activities.


R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Address client's aspects of performance to support engagement in occupations that affect health, well-being, and life quality.
  • Select and adapt the appropriate per case speech therapy treatment model, method, and approach to direct the process of interventions.
  • Guide and educate family members and caregivers.
  • Observe, note, and report on the progress of long- and short-term treatment goals.
  • Collect data and document processes followed.
  • Regularly follow-up with clients.

SKILLS

  • Proven working experience as a Speech Language Pathologist
  • Excellent knowledge of principles and practices of Speech Language Pathology
  • Ability to manage patients with different types of personalities
  • Current knowledge of treatment practices per discipline and drive to continually learn and grown in the profession
  • Professional behavior
  • Excellent interpersonal communication skills


Requirements:

EDUCATION AND TRAINING

Speech Language Pathologists must be a graduate of an accredited Speech Pathology training program and have secured the Certificate of Clinical Competence.


LICENSURE OR REGISTRY REQUIREMENTS

Speech Language Pathologists must be licensed in the state practicing by the Board of Speech Therapy and provide an acceptable Criminal Background Check.
